Using the Ready light to
troubleshoot the SMART
Board™ 800 series
interactive whiteboard
You can use the Ready light as a starting point for troubleshooting problems with the
SMART Board™ 800 series interactive whiteboard.
The Ready light indicates the status of the interactive whiteboard. It’s located on the
left side of the pen tray beside the Help button.
The following table shows the Ready light’s normal states.
Ready light state Meaning
Off Your interactive whiteboard is in standby mode.
Solid red Your interactive whiteboard is receiving power from the
power cable, but isn’t communicating with a computer.
Flashing green Your interactive whiteboard is receiving power and is
communicating successfully with your computer’s USB HID
driver. SMART Product Drivers isn’t installed.
Solid green Your interactive whiteboard is receiving power and is
communicating successfully with SMART Product Drivers.
Flashing amber The controller is in service mode or its firmware is being
updated.
